The shooting of Kondraal Paavam, the upcoming Varalaxmi Sarathkumar-starrer, has been wrapped up, the makers announced. The film went on floors late October in Hyderabad.

The film is directed by Dayal Padmanabhan, who will be marking his Tamil debut. A remake of the director’s 2018 Kannada film Aa Karaala Ratri, which itself is based on a play by the same name, the film is produced by Pratap Krishna and Manoj Kumar of Einfach Studios and co-produced by Dayal Padmanabhan of D Pictures

Kondraal Paavam will be a crime thriller that will be set against the backdrop of a lonely house in Dharmapuri. “The house is occupied by family and one fine night, a traveler knocks at their door for shelter overnight. What happens within a span of one night is the story,” the director earlier said to CE.

While Varalaxmi will play a family member, Santhosh Pratap is the traveler. The film also stars Eswari Rao, Charle, Manobala, Jaya Kumar, Meesai Rajendran, Subramaniam Siva, Imran, Sendrayan, TSR Srinivasan, Yazar, Kavitha Bharathi, Thangadurai, and Kalyani Mahadhavi.

The technical crew consists of Sam CS composing the music and cinematographer R Chezhiyan. The film will be edited by Preethi Babu. Dayal has also written the screenplay, and co-wrote dialogues with John Mahendran.
